What's Going on in Gaming Today?
Over the last 20 years, the popularity of video games has significantly increased, completely changing the entertainment industry.
With improvements in technology and the growth of Esports, video games have finally taken the center stage. With that growth, the need for smart and creative video game designers, developers, and artists has risen to an all-time high.
Games that used to take 3-10 people to create, now take more than 100 and costs tens of millions of dollars. Even games designed for mobile devices can take years to create. But with so much money on the line (billions), it's more important than ever to produce something special.

Know Your Genre: What Is A Real-Time Strategy Game?
RTS, or real-time strategy, is a genre of strategy video game where players build bases, combat units, and attempt to destroy opposing players or AI units to achieve victory. Through a mix of resource management, upgrading units, and vanquishing foes, players ideally create a vast army or empire to crush opposing forces, all in real-time. […]
